
Coming off a 2020 season where the Cougs went 11-1 with a top 15 finish is going to bring some attention to your program. BYU capitalized on that with five players being selected in the 2021 NFL draft and a record 28 former Cougs signing with NFL teams in 2021.
The attention continues to come in for BYU with several players being named to 2021 watch lists for individual achievements in college football. Here is who has been named thus far:
Jake Oldroyd – Lou Groza award
Payton Wilgar – Bronko Nagurski Trophy, Butkus Award
James Empey – Outland Trophy, Rimington Trophy, Good Works Team
Isaac Rex – John Mackey Award
Gunner Romney – Biletnikoff Award
Tyler Allgeier – Doak Walker Award, Maxwell Award
Jake Oldroyd (K), named to the watchlist for the Lou Groza award, given annually to the nation’s best place kicker. 30 players are on the watchlist.

Payton Wilgar (LB), named to the watchlist for the Bronko Nagurski Trophy, given annually to the nations best defensive player. 90 players are on this list. He was also named to the watchlist for the Butkus Award, honoring the nation’s best linebackers. 51 linebackers are on that list.

James Empey (C) has been named to the Outland Trophy watchlist, awarded annually to the nation’s most outstanding interior lineman. 80 are on that watchlist. He has also been named to the Rimington Trophy watchlist, presented to the nation’s premier center. There are 40 players on that watchlist. He has also been named to the All-State AFCA Good Works Team, given to players who demonstrate exceptional leadership on and off the football field. There are 109 nominees for that list.

Isaac Rex (TE) has been named to the John Mackey award watchlist, given annually to the nation’s most outstanding tight end. There are 56 players on that list.

Gunner Romney (WR) has been named to the Biletnikoff Award watchlist, given annually to the nation’s most outstanding receiver. There are 50 players on that watchlist.

Tyler Allgeier (RB) has been named to the Doak Walker Award watchlist, awarded annually to the nation’s best running back. There are 90 players on that list. He has also been named to the Maxwell Award watchlist, awarded annually to the most outstanding player in college football. There are 80 on that list.
